Find out more about this 2012 BMW 7 Series 750Li, available at the IAAI salvage car auction as lot 45113161 in Staten Island, NY. This car has Normal wear main damage. It is listed with Run and drive start condition code. Odometer shows 110,965 mi. This Gold BMW 7 Series Sedan is equipped with Gasoline 4.4 L engine, RWD drivetrain, Automatic transmission.
